Step Right In
There is a wonderful story about Queen Victoria on a visit to “Balmoral,” her castle on the River Dee in Scotland. It was on a weekend, and she spent all …
There is a wonderful story about Queen Victoria on a visit to “Balmoral,” her castle on the River Dee in Scotland. It was on a weekend, and she spent all …